The Tale of Tartan: From Ancient Roots to Modern Style

Wiki Article

Tartan, with its vibrant patterned designs, has captivated hearts and minds for centuries. Originally woven as a representation of clan affiliation in the Scottish Highlands, tartan became a potent identifier of heritage and loyalty. Each clan boasted unique patterns, passed down through generations since time. The traditional tartans, like those of the MacGregors or the Frasers, conjure a sense of history and belonging.

As centuries progressed, tartan's reach extended beyond its Scottish birthplace. Its allure intrigued designers and fashion enthusiasts worldwide. Today, tartan graces everything from kilts to scarves, bags, and even high-end couture collections. The versatility of tartan allows it to be integrated seamlessly into diverse styles, showing its enduring resonance on global fashion trends.

Tartan Traditions in Modern Scotland

Tartan fabric remains a powerful symbol of Scottish heritage, deeply entwined with the nation's narrative. While once primarily worn by clans and kin, tartan has transformed into a versatile element of modern Scottish style. From ceremonial occasions to everyday wear, tartans are celebrated in a variety of styles and designs. Several individuals proudly display tartan across Scotland, demonstrating its enduring significance in contemporary Scottish life.

The thriving Scottish textile industry continues to craft high-quality tartans, using both time-honored methods and modern equipment. Stores across the country offer a extensive selection of tartans, catering to every taste and occasion.

Beyond its aesthetic appeal, tartan also embodies a strong sense of Scottish belonging. From cultural festivals to sporting matches, tartan unites people from all walks of life in a shared celebration of Scottish heritage.
